What This Means (2025 FDD)
According to Caption By Hyatt's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, there are no non-competition covenants that apply after the franchise is terminated or expires. This information is summarized in Item 17, which outlines various aspects of the franchise agreement related to renewal, termination, transfer, and dispute resolution.
Specifically, the table within Item 17 addresses non-competition covenants during the term of the franchise, stating that while there is no covenant not to compete, neither the franchisee nor the hotel management company may be a Competing Brand Owner. However, when it comes to non-competition covenants after the franchise is terminated or expires, the summary indicates that this is 'Not applicable'.
This means that once the franchise agreement ends, a former Caption By Hyatt franchisee is generally free to engage in any business activity, including operating a competing hotel, without being legally restricted by a non-compete agreement. This could provide more flexibility for the franchisee's future business endeavors after leaving the Caption By Hyatt system.
